Abstract (EN)

Imperialist Competitive Algorithm is a social based heruristic optimization algorithm that deals with the challenge of some countries with certain populations among themselves so as to be the emperial power. In this study, ICA's (Imperialist Competİtive Algorithm) optimization performance over the problem of non-linear dynamic system modelling has been studied using ANFIS (Adaptive Nuro Fuzzy Inference System) fuzzy model. For the study, sample dynamic systems selected from the literature have been used. Parameters of each sample dynamic system have been modelled with ANFIS preferred due to its flexible and mathematical structure using ICA optimization algorithm. For each system, the outcomes obtained with ICA (Standard ICA, Std-ICA) have been compared to the outcomes of the two new algorithms developed from ICA during this study. According to the obtained statistical data, it has been observed that performance of G1-ICA algorithm was better than that of the others to two ICA algorithms. Finally, performance of ANFIS models obtained in this study have been statistical compared with the ANFIS models optimized using the other heuristic algorithms. According to this review, it has been observed that ICA revealed values close to the desired.
